Transaction 0887255f6faa179df0d4bbf5648cbd02d62fba07c5b3a31c30baf5c2ae44988b
1 Input
1 Output
-
0887255f6faa179df0d4bbf5648cbd02d62fba07c5b3a31c30baf5c2ae44988b:0
- value
- 75756
- script pubkey
- OP_0 OP_PUSHBYTES_32 3fa7a961623e4e1a28474914ba619064637a081823f56b63ed9da60255723b87
- address
- bc1q87n6jctz8e8p52z8fy2t5cvsv33h5zqcy06kkcldnknqy4tj8wrsmjja5v